Outline of Final Research Achievements |
There is chemical reaction probe as genetic detection method in live cell. This strategy exploits the target strand as a template for two functionalized probes and provides a simple molecular mechanism for multiple turnover reactions. We tried development of the molecular transfer based oligonucleotide sensing probe which is triggered by a nucleophilic aromatic substitution (SNAr) reaction. We synthesized the molecular-transfer probe which combined methyl orange (MO). In using this probe, we confirmed that MO transfers under the target DNA existence.
